    There is no pressing requirement for a bot to perform acrobatics. A useful bot will be able to load a dishwasher, cook a meal, operate a screwdriver etc. Excessive strength requires hydraulic actuators, the complexity of which increases the cost and maintenance requirements of the bot considerably - a case of overengineering. Excessive strength of bot also presents a potential safety hazard. If the bot can be overpowered by an average human, it is an effective failsafe. If the bot is stronger than the average human, you are at the mercy of any malfunctions. Affordable bots for domestic use, able to be mass manufactured at reasonable cost is a primary objective.
